Publisher's Synopsis

In this collection of carefully crafted narratives, based on her experiences as a psychotherapist in private practice, Diane Mote protects her clients' identities while illuminating their personal struggles with issues that include grief, depression, obsessive compulsive disorder, anger management and abuse. The stories feature clients ranging in age from four-years-old to adult. Walking in Backwards delivers readers into the therapist's office.
